Caught this a couple weeks ago and like The Lovely Bones, I guess I just didn't get around to posting any thoughts. Crazy Heart, for me, felt very flat. It was just there, it was OK, there was nothing egregious about Bridges' or Gyllenhaal's performances, the music, the writing, or anything. But there was nothing special either, no really meaningful moments. A film that took no chances and therefore cannot be passionately considered from either a for- or against- perspective.
All three of Clooney, Stuhlbarg and Renner gave better performances than Bridges. But god damn if he isn't one helluva likeable guy, I can see why the Academy would go for him especially given the sentiment of his due.
